In a life that was too good to be true, Hallie had curled up and fallen asleep. The hearth was warm, the fire bright. Surrounded by love and laughter, she'd slipped away from them. It was getting late. Tomorrow would be busy, the first market day of the year. She would need her rest, her strength, in order to do her best work. Morning would come early, even if it's an exciting one.
Morning did not come.
It's far later than Hallie would like, when she flickers awake. It's not in the warmth of her den, but instead in the hollow of a strange tree. Around her, it looked as if winter had come again. Taking a step out into the blinding landscape, she blinks hard. Once, twice. Trying to sort out exactly where, exactly who, and exactly what she was. No, she's still herself. She feels fine, just chilly. Fine, at least, until she realizes just how alone she happens to be, under the stark landscape and strange sky.
Sun hanging high overhead, it had to be nearing midday. Chewing at the inside of her cheek for a long moment, Hallie realizes she has no other option. Look for help. Journey forward. Look for answers. All of that, with a heaviness in her heart. Things back home really had been too good to be true.
